Introducing LetsWabiSabi.com: A Raw, Real, and Empathetic Approach to Personal Growth and Wellness
eTradeWire News/10799689
A New Digital Platform Embracing Life's Imperfections and Authentic Living
HAMILTON, Ontario - eTradeWire -- Today marks the official launch of LetsWabiSabi.com, a unique online platform dedicated to personal growth, wellness, and the pursuit of an authentic life. Founded by acclaimed media entrepreneur and marketing executive Craig Knight, LetsWabiSabi.com is designed to connect individuals with content that embraces life's imperfections and promotes a deeper sense of self-acceptance.
The name "Wabi Sabi" reflects the Japanese philosophy of finding beauty in imperfection, a concept that aligns seamlessly with the platform's mission. In a world that often demands perfection, LetsWabiSabi.com offers a refreshing take on growth and mindfulness, emphasizing vulnerability, honesty, and the power of being real.
The platform will feature a diverse array of content, including blog posts, podcasts, and visual storytelling, that inspire audiences to live more fully and honestly. Whether exploring topics such as mental health, relationships, or everyday struggles, LetsWabiSabi.com fosters a community of like-minded individuals seeking to embrace the messy, beautiful journey of being human.

About Craig Knight
Craig Knight is the creative force behind LetsWabiSabi.com. With over three decades of experience as a media entrepreneur, marketing executive, and creative director, Craig has built brands and led impactful storytelling initiatives that resonate on a personal level. He is the founder of Razor Media Inc. and Fit Parent Magazine, both of which grew to reach millions of readers. As the former Editor-in-Chief at Yahoo! Canada, he led content initiatives that combined journalism with storytelling innovation.
Craig's journey has been marked by a relentless commitment to authenticity and a deep understanding of how stories shape human connection. LetsWabiSabi.com is his latest passion project—a digital space where raw, unfiltered perspectives are celebrated.
